Greenbrier Composite Squadron Cadet Receives Teenager of the Year Award

LEWISBURG, W.Va. (WVDN) — The Greenbrier Composite Squadron of Civil Air Patrol proudly announces that Cadet Lieutenant Colonel Gabriel Bishop was honored as Teenager of the Year by the Lewisburg Elks Club during an awards ceremony held on March 26, 2026.

C/LtCol Bishop was recognized for outstanding community service and exceptional personal achievement. He currently serves as Cadet Commander of the Greenbrier Composite Squadron and was recently promoted to C/LtCol after completing the Ira C. Eaker Achievement. At just 16 years old, Bishop achieved his first solo flight, passed both the FAA Private Pilot License (PPL) written exam and FAA Part 107 (Remote Pilot) certification, and is on track to complete his PPL check ride in September when he turns 17.  

In addition, the Greenbrier Composite Squadron announced an upcoming hot dog fundraiser to support cadet programs. The fundraiser will be held at Tractor Supply Company in Fairlea on April 4 from 10:00 a.m. to 2:00 p.m. Funds raised will help cadets purchase new uniforms as the squadron transitions from ABUs to OCPs and support a planned educational field trip to the U.S. Air Force National Museum in Dayton, Ohio.  

Civil Air Patrol is the official auxiliary of the U.S. Air Force, providing aerospace education, emergency services, and cadet programs to communities nationwide. Our squadron meets every Monday from 6-830pm at the Greenbrier Valley Airport Gate 12, Lewisburg.
